Uploaded image for project: 'JikesRVM'
  1. JikesRVM
  2. RVM-850

Debugger thread should run in non-adaptive configurations

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Medium
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: None
    • Labels:
      None

      Description

      The debugger thread doesn't run in non-adaptive configurations (e.g., BaseBase). TimerThread is responsible for launching it, but TimerThread only runs if the adaptive system is included.

      It seems like TimerThread should run even if the adaptive system isn't included, but in that case TimerThread shouldn't trigger yieldpoints (it should only check for debug requests). Sound good?

        Attachments

          Activity

          Hide
          mikebond Michael Bond added a comment -

          Fixed in r15773. TimerThread now runs even when the adaptive system isn't included, but in that case it doesn't
          trigger yieldpoints: it only handles debug requests.

          Show
          mikebond Michael Bond added a comment - Fixed in r15773. TimerThread now runs even when the adaptive system isn't included, but in that case it doesn't trigger yieldpoints: it only handles debug requests.

            People

            • Assignee:
              mikebond Michael Bond
              Reporter:
              mikebond Michael Bond
            • Votes:
              0 Vote for this issue
              Watchers:
              0 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ved: